How to Calculate Litres in a Fish Tank: The Complete Guide for Aquarium Owners
Establishing a new Aquarium Volume Calculator is an exciting project, but it comes with a substantial amount of responsibility. One of the most fundamental estimations every fish keeper should master is figuring out the exact volume of water their tank holds. Whether an enthusiast is dosing medication, adding water conditioner, or determining the optimum equipping capability for livestock, understanding how to calculate litres in an aquarium is essential for success.
Eyeballing water volume is never a great concept. Thinking can cause inappropriate chemical dosing, bad purification, and eventually, a stressed or stopping working marine environment. Thankfully, determining tank volume is an uncomplicated process that counts on standard geometry. This guide will walk readers through the formulas, actions, and tools needed to Calculate Litres In Fish Tank aquarium volume properly.
Why Knowing Your Tank’s Litre Capacity Matters
Before diving into the mathematics, it is worth understanding why accurate water volume is so important. An aquarium is a closed environment, and preserving chemical balance is essential.
- Medication Dosing: Overdosing can poison fish, while underdosing leaves diseases neglected. Nearly all aquarium medications require precise measurements based on litres.
- Water Treatments: Dechlorinators, fertilizers, and pH adjusters need to be included specific proportions to the volume of water being dealt with.
- Equipping Limits: The classic guideline of thumb– such as one centimetre of fish per litre of water– depends completely on understanding the real water volume.
- Filtration Requirements: Filters are rated by the volume of water they can process per hour. Knowing the tank size ensures sufficient filtering.
Fundamental Formulas for Standard Tank Shapes
The method used to compute litres depends on the shape of the aquarium. A lot of tanks fall under a couple of standard geometric categories.
To make calculations simple, the universal conversion element to bear in mind is:۱ cubic centimetre (₤ cm ^ 3 ₤) = ۰.۰۰۱ litres (or ۱,۰۰۰ cubic centimetres = 1 litre).
Additionally, when determining in centimetres, the basic formula for rectangular tanks is:₤ ₤ \ text Volume in Litres = \ frac \ text Length (cm) \ times \ text Width (cm) \ times \ text Height (cm) 1,000 ₤ ₤
۱. Rectangle-shaped Aquariums
Rectangle-shaped tanks are the most common type found in homes. To discover the volume, measure the interior length, width, and height in centimetres.
- Formula: ₤ \ text Length \ times \ text Width \ times \ text Height/ 1,000 ₤
- Example: A tank measuring 100 cm long, 40 cm broad, and 50 cm high:₤ ₤ \ frac 100 \ times 40 \ times 50 1,000 = \ frac 200,000 1,000 = 200 \ text Litres ₤ ₤
۲. Cylindrical (Round) Aquariums
Cylindrical tanks need a slightly different formula because of their circular base, relying on pi (₤ \ pi \ approx 3.1416 ₤).
- Formula: ₤ \ pi \ times \ text Radius ^ 2 \ times \ text Height/ 1,000 ₤ ( Note: Radius is half of the diameter).
- Example: A cylinder with a size of 50 cm (Radius = 25 cm) and a height of 60 cm:₤ ₤ ۳.۱۴۱۶ \ times 25 ^ 2 \ times 60/ 1,000 = 3.1416 \ times 625 \ times 60/ 1,000 = 117.8 \ text Litres ₤ ₤
۳. Bow-Front Aquariums
Bow-front tanks feature a curved front glass that expands the seeing area. Due to the fact that determining the precise volume of the bow can be intricate, aquarists usually utilize a customized rectangular formula.
- Approach: Measure the width from the side (at the narrowest point) and the width at the largest point of the bow. Average the two widths together, then treat the tank as a standard rectangular shape.

Accounting for Displacement: The Hidden Factor
One common error beginners make is presuming that a 200-litre tank holds 200 litres of water. In reality, it holds less. This inconsistency is due to displacement.
Every object positioned inside the Aquarium Pump Calculator presses water out of the way. Therefore, the actual water volume is lower than the calculated glass volume. Elements that lower overall water volume include:
- Substrate: Gravel, sand, or aqusoil layers use up significant area at the bottom of the tank.
- Hardscape: Large driftwood pieces, rocks, and slate formations displace water.
- Decors: Artificial accessories, caves, and background structures reduce capacity.
- Devices: Internal filters, heating systems, and air stones consume small quantities of space.
- Unfilled Space: Most tanks are not filled right to the very leading; water sits a centimetre or 2 listed below the plastic rim.
How to Estimate Displacement
While determining the specific displacement of every rock and pebble bores, aquarists can usually estimate that designs, substrate, and void decrease overall tank volume by roughly 10% to 15%.
For example, a tank determined geometrically to hold 200 litres will likely hold closer to 175 to 180 litres of actual water once fully decorated. When dosing potent medications, it is constantly much safer to compute based upon this slightly minimized water volume to avoid unexpected overdosing.
Step-by-Step Guide: How to Calculate Your Tank’s Volume
Follow these basic steps to discover the true water capacity of any standard aquarium:
- Measure the Interior: Use a measuring tape to find the within length, width, and height of the glass. Determining the inside avoids considering the density of the glass walls.
- Transform Units: Ensure all measurements remain in centimetres.
- Use the Formula: Multiply Length ₤ \ times ₤ Width ₤ \ times ₤ Height, then divide the resulting number by 1,000 to get litres.
- Deduct for Substrate and Decor: Estimate the space taken up by gravel and rocks, and subtract approximately 10% from the final number to find the real water volume.
- Alternative Method (The Bucket Test): For irregularly shaped or customized tanks, the most accurate way to find volume is to fill the tank using a container of a known size (such as a 10-litre bucket) and keep a tally of the number of containers it requires to fill the aquarium.
Summary Checklist for Accurate Calculations
- Measure the within measurements of the tank in centimetres.
- Use the proper geometric formula based on the tank shape (Rectangular, Cylindrical, and so on).
- Divide the overall cubic centimetres by ۱,۰۰۰ to convert to litres.
- Account for displacement by deducting 10-15% for substrate, rocks, and decors.
- Record the last actual water volume someplace useful for future upkeep, water changes, and medication dosages.
